The innovation in your entire business rests on a tiny few. We treat corporate creativity like a democratic resource. It isn't. The hard science shows that genuine creative output is aggressively Pareto distributed. Think of Price's law. The square root of your workforce generates 50% of your creative value.
If you have 100 staff, 10 of them are driving the innovation engine. Here's the hidden trap for management. Those high output innovators are the first to jump ship when conditions degrade, because they have the strongest reputations and the most transferable skills. Failing to protect to nurture this rare group doesn't make a workplace fair.
